gem5_arm ARM Cortex-A8处理器的gem5模型
gem5_arm8 ARM Cortex-A8处理器的gem5模型,我是Andrés Gallego,我的研究是关于计算机体系结构的。可以在此repo上找到使用gem5的内存层次结构建模、对Cortex-A8等有序处理器的仿真以及一些有关使用qemu等模拟器的教程。希望你喜欢它!为了运行模拟器,您应该按照gem5.org中的说明进行编译,然后运行m5.sh脚本来实现对ARM Cortex A8的全系统模拟。它可以运行与在真实硬件中相同的基准测试,启动Ubuntu或任何嵌入式系统的操作系统,并通过串行控制台连接以查看结果。
如果你对ARM Cortex-A8处理器的细节感兴趣,可以查看这个arm cortex-a8 pdf datasheet,它详细介绍了处理器的技术规范和设计理念。对于刚开始使用gem5的朋友,我推荐阅读这篇GEM5教程–gem5开始之旅一,它将帮助你快速上手,理解基本概念和操作步骤。
关于Cortex-A8 NANDFlash设计的实际应用,这篇文章基于Cortex-A8 NANDFlash设计与现实提供了许多有用的见解和实际案例。对内存管理单元感兴趣的可以参考arm内存管理单元,深入了解ARM处理器如何处理内存管理。
如果你想更深入地了解gem5模拟器的使用和安装,建议下载这个Gem5安装包并阅读gem5官方入门文档,它们提供了详细的指导和实例,让你的仿真工作更加顺利。你还可以查看NWPU计算机体系结构课程的GEM5基于ARM ISA的仿真项目,获取更多的实践经验和应用场景。
为了更好地理解内存建模,看看这篇Verilog中的内存建模文章,它展示了如何在Verilog中进行内存建模,并提供了许多有价值的技巧和示例。
有了这些资源,你一定能在使用gem5模拟器和ARM Cortex-A8处理器方面取得更多的进展和发现。享受你的研究旅程吧!